Cloning of hif-1α and hif-2α and mRNA expression pattern during development in zebrafish

DA Rojas, DA Perez-Munizaga, L Centanin… - Gene expression …, 2007 - Elsevier
Hypoxia-inducible factors (HIFs) regulate gene expression in response to hypoxia and in
vertebrates they are known to participate in several developmental processes, including
angiogenesis, vasculogenesis, heart and central nervous system development. Over the last
decade, major progress in unraveling the molecular mechanisms that mediate regulation of
HIF proteins by oxygen tension has been reported, but our knowledge on their
